Why Should You Consider Dental Veneers?

porcelain-veneers-beverly-hills

Dental veneers are for people who want to improve their smile. If you are not confident smiling in front of a camera because of chipped, unevenly spaced, misshapen, or discoloured teeth, then veneers might be a great fix for you. Simply, porcelain veneers are thin porcelain layers that cover your natural teeth. Once fitted, you won’t feel them but your teeth will have drastically changed. They give you pearly-white teeth and create a uniform dentition for a brighter smile. The veneers have the appearance and feel of natural teeth – all you need is a dentist who can do perfect fittings.

What are some of the advantages of veneers?

Cosmetically Repair Your Teeth

Dental veneers are thin pieces of medical-grade porcelain cemented to the front of the teeth. A dentist personalizes the veneers for every individual based on the needs and the condition of the existing teeth. This way, the veneers fit perfectly to create a pleasing appearance. They sport the natural color of teeth and reflect light the same way natural teeth do. You can fit veneers to correct teeth problems such as discoloured teeth, chipped or broken teeth, and uneven teeth. They can also close the gap between your front teeth to improve your smile. What makes veneers a better fix compared to other dental procedures is that fact that it takes less time and it is not painful at all. Instead of moving the teeth or adding bulky structures, veneers camouflage the dental problems such as chipped or broken teeth. 2.

Improve Tooth Structure

Fitting a veneer involves removing part of the enamel before placing the veneer on the front part of a tooth. The dentist removes only half a millimeter of the enamel – which is way less than what a dentist removes to fit a crown. The procedure is not invasive, and is actually easier and less time consuming compared to fitting a crown. When fitting, the doctor does minor adjustments to the veneer’s color and size to perfectly match your natural teeth. By fitting veneers, you achieve a perfect alignment of all your teeth. This way, your teeth look much better when you smile. 3.

Porcelain Veneers are Permanent and Easy to Maintain

Porcelain is a strong material that will last for many decades. The material resists decay and stain better than natural teeth. On the surface, porcelain veneers are nonporous unlike natural teeth which may absorb stains fast. With proper care, the veneer can last for more than 15 years. There is no special care for dental veneers. Because they have the look and feel of your natural teeth, all you need to do is brush them as you would your natural teeth. Brush them at least twice a day, floss once a day, and a schedule an appointment with Dr. Arman Torbati at least twice a year. 4.

Veneers Permanently Whiten Teeth

You could go to the dentist after every few months to whiten your teeth, or you could get veneers to whiten your teeth permanently. Unlike your natural teeth, veneers resist staining from coffee and smoking. Instead of whitening your teeth once a year, you can get veneers which are more resilient to stain and avoid unnecessary annual whitening. The procedure is also ideal when your natural teeth discolour and resist whitening efforts. If a dentist tries different whitening methods that fail, getting a dental veneer might be a great choice. 5.

Replace Lost Enamel

While enamel is strong, it wears out when you consume highly acidic foods due to acid-reflux disease, or from over-ambitious teeth brushing. Lost teeth enamel will never grow back, but you can replace it with veneers. Veneers are durable and may prevent further wearing off of the enamel. By replacing the enamel, you retain the natural look and feel of your teeth. This is important when you need to control teeth sensitivity from worn out enamel. 6.

What is Porcelain and how do you Get Dental Veneers?

You might have seen porcelain in vases and tea sets among others. Porcelain is a strong material and this makes it ideal for use in teeth. The color of porcelain mimics natural teeth, which mean it won’t look out of place once fitted. Again, even a thin strip of porcelain will last for a long time, which is why a dentist is able to guarantee that your veneers will last for more than a decade with good care. The strength does not affect the pliability of the porcelain – which is why it still looks perfect after installation. To get veneers, you will need at least two visits to the dentist. First, the dentist prepares your teeth for the fitting of the veneers. They also take impressions of your teeth and send them to the lab during the first visit. When the veneers are ready, you will come in for the fitting. Besides routine dental check-up and cleaning, you may never need to visit the dentist again for the veneers. On average, a dental veneer can last for 10 years. After that, you need to come back for a replacement. With good care, however, the veneer can last for up to 20 years. You may need a replacement of the veneers cracks, chips, or wears down.
